Read moreService was standard. Food was mediocre. Atmosphere looked authentic but food wasn't very authentic. We ordered the pad see ew, tom yum soup, green curry and holy basil stir fry. The tom yum soup had baby tomatoes inside which I never had a tom yum soup with tomatoes elsewhere. Holy basil stir fry doesn't taste authentic at all. It's missing the "wok" taste. Green curry was abit water down and lots of bamboo shoot for filler not much substance inside. For the price of $18-20 per dish, I would expect a little bit more. The rice portion was also super small compared to the normal size you have in other restaurants.
Worst was at the end, they offered us homemade coconut ice cream but didn't tell us they will charge us $10 for an ice cream. In many Asian restaurants, they usually offer free desserts. Even if they don't, they should say "do you want any desserts?" And give us the menu to look at. The server just said how many coconut ice cream you want? The wording was very misleading.
